FortiXDR and Trend Micro Worry-Free Services Suites are leading security solutions in the cybersecurity category. FortiXDR stands out for its affordability and strong customer support, whereas Trend Micro is preferred for its extensive features and comprehensive protection capabilities.
Features: FortiXDR offers advanced threat detection, automated threat responses, and robust integration capabilities with other Fortinet solutions. It provides comprehensive endpoint protection along with VPN, malware, and antivirus functionalities. Trend Micro Worry-Free Services Suites is known for its strong antivirus, anti-spamming, and anti-malware services. It features effective URL filtering, endpoint detection and response, and seamless integration for monitoring across both Windows and Mac devices.
Room for Improvement: FortiXDR could benefit from enhanced ease of deployment and more user-friendly interfaces. Better documentation could also aid less experienced users in maximizing its potential. Additionally, expanding its native integrations beyond Fortinet products would enhance versatility. Trend Micro could improve by addressing pricing concerns, as some users find it costlier despite its extensive feature set. Simplifying its cloud-based console and improving customer transition support during its EOL phase could further enhance user experience.
Ease of Deployment and Customer Service: Trend Micro Worry-Free Services Suites features straightforward deployment with a responsive customer service team that simplifies integration. FortiXDR, while competitive in features, requires more technical expertise during setup, which may pose a challenge for some businesses.
Pricing and ROI: FortiXDR is priced competitively with favorable ROI for budget-sensitive clients, making it an attractive choice for cost-conscious operations. Trend Micro, on the other hand, presents higher initial costs but justifies these with robust features and reliability. Its comprehensive security benefits yield significant long-term ROI, valuable for organizations seeking in-depth protection.

XDR Defined and Explained
Extended detection and response (XDR) is a natural extension of the endpoint detection and response (EDR) concept, in which behaviors that occur after threat prevention controls act are further inspected for potentially malicious, suspicious, or risky activity that warrant mitigation. The difference is simply the location (endpoint or beyond) where the behaviors occur.
Trend Micro Worry-Free Services Suites [EOL] offers comprehensive behavior detection, efficient resource usage, and robust security features. Organizations benefit from antivirus, malware protection, and web filtering, ensuring their cyber defense strategies are effective and reliable.
With deployment simplicity and a user-friendly interface, Trend Micro Worry-Free Services Suites integrates seamlessly into IT environments. It supports managing multiple clients through multi-tenancy and enhances cloud app security for Office 365 and Gmail. Organizations gain from threat detection capabilities for NAS devices and a cloud-based console that enables visibility. Although pricing and licensing challenges exist along with performance issues, its auto-scan, real-time threat intelligence, and EDR/XDR services cater to small to medium businesses. Adjustments in usability, Windows and Linux agent functions, and remote management integration are needed. Users report complexity in configuration, outdated log management, and a need for enhanced EDR features and network scanning.
